1995 Aprilia Rs125 MOT Analysis

The 1995 Aprilia Rs125 has an MOT pass rate of 51.2% based on 203 tests — below the UK average for UK vehicles. Cars of this vintage present for MOT with an average of 23,007 miles on the odometer. With a 48.8% failure rate, the 1995 Rs125 is rated as "Poor" for MOT reliability.

The leading cause of MOT failure for the 1995 Aprilia Rs125 is Motorcycle structure and attachments, responsible for 7.9% of failures. Motorcycle structure and attachments issues are a common cause of MOT failure. Regular inspection and maintenance of these components helps ensure your vehicle passes its MOT. Typical repair costs range from £100–400. Motorcycle lamps and reflectors is the second most common issue at 3.9%.

Motorcycle lamps and reflectors — 3.9% of failures

Motorcycle lamps and reflectors issues account for 3.9% of MOT failures on 1995 Aprilia Rs125 models. Lighting failures cover all external lights: headlights, tail lights, brake lights, indicators, fog lights, and reflectors. A single blown bulb will cause an MOT fail. This is one of the most preventable failure categories. Typical repair costs: £5–50. Pre-MOT check: Walk around the car and check every light — headlights (dipped and main beam), side lights, tail lights, brake lights, indicators, hazard lights, reverse light, rear fog light, and number plate lights. Replace any blown bulbs before the test.
